Nearly three quarters of recent American home sellers said in a Clever survey that using a traditional realestate agent is the best way to sell. Of the 73% who said they preferred using agents, 67% believe traditional realestate agents are still the best option and 6% favor discount agents.

Commissions paid to realestate agents representing buyers have remained essentially unchanged since new rules on commissions went into effect on August 17 , according to a new analysis from Redfin. Traditionally, sellers paid the buyer’s agent commission as well as their own agent’s commission.

Dallas -based United RealEstate has announced another strategic expansion in the Carolinas. Charlotte -headquartered United RealEstate Queen City will open a new affiliate location in Fort Mill, South Carolina. According to a company statement, this move will strengthen the brokerage’s presence in the Carolinas.

According to new research from Clever RealEstate , a St. Louis-based realestate company, homebuyers spend an average of $31,975 in homebuying expenses, such as closing costs, repairs, and moving, in addition to their down payment. home ($501,500) adding $75,255, the upfront cost totals a staggering $107,230.
